A2Z Ozone Systems, Inc. manufactures high output corona discharge systems capable of

producing enough ozone to substantially reduce the consumption of other chemical

disinfectants. This reduction will make the water crystal clear and rainwater soft while allowing

for cost savings on chemicals and maintenance. Also, important health advantages will be

realized, including no hair discoloration, excessive skin dryness, faded swimming apparel, or

irritation to the eyes, nasal passages and throat. Ozone reacts to waterborne contaminants

significantly faster than other disinfectants and the primary by-product is pure oxygen.

A2Z Ozone Systems, Inc. ozone systems are built with the finest components available. All are

air-cooled and use a venturi injector system to create the best possible contact and mixing of

ozone while maintaining a high level of safety.

In contrast to ultraviolet ozone generators, corona discharge systems produce a much higher

concentration of ozone and in much larger quantities. In addition, the annual expense of

replacing lamps and checking ballasts is unnecessary with corona discharge systems. Corona

discharge ozone generation is the most economical and effective method to use on large,

commercial water applications.

FAQ's: OZONE SWIMMING POOLS / SPA BATHS

1) What is ozone?

Ozone is a highly reactive and unstable form of oxygen. Ozone is made up of three oxygen

atoms together, written as O

3

. It is called activated tri-atomic oxygen. It is a gas and is denser

than air. Ozone is the second most powerful sterilizer in the world and its function is to destroy

bacteria, viruses and odors. Ozone is nature's way of purifying the air we breathe. It is the

distinctive “electric” odor smelled during and after thunderstorms. Ozone derives from the

Greek word ozein, which means to smell. If natural ozone ceased to exist, life on this planet

would also cease to exist.

2) Is ozone a new technology?

Ozone has been around as long as oxygen, sunshine and lightning. It was discovered and

isolated in 1840 by Christian. F. Schoenbein who noticed a unique odor during electrical sparking

and electrolysis experiments. He realized that the odor was the same one he observed after a

lightning flash. In 1886 de Meritens of France conducted the first experiments using this unique

gas as a disinfectant. He proved that even minute amounts of ozonized air would sterilize

polluted water. A few years later in 1891, the German scientist Froelich reported the

bactericidal properties of ozone from pilot plant tests conducted at a drinking water treatment

plant in Martinkenfeld, Germany. In 1893, the first drinking water treatment plant to employ

ozone was built in Oudshoorn in the Netherlands. In 1906, the first large-scale water treatment

facility built specifically to use ozone as a disinfectant was completed. By 1977, there were 1039

ozone drinking water treatment plants in Europe. Today there are thousands water treatment
